What is Akshaya Tritiya?

The term “Akshaya Tritiya” comes from Sanskrit:

  • Akshaya means “never diminishing” or “eternal”
  • Tritiya means “third day”

When you put them together, Akshaya Tritiya is the “Third Day of Unending Success.” It is believed that any investment made, any charity given, or any new project started on this day will grow and stay with you forever. It is like planting a seed in a soil that is naturally designed to make things bloom eternally.

So, Akshaya Tritiya refers to the third day of the bright half (Shukla Paksha) of the Hindu month of Vaishakha.

The word “Akshaya” is the key here. It symbolizes endless prosperity, success, and good fortune. It is believed that anything you start on this day will grow and bring lasting benefits.

  • Date: Sunday, April 19, 2026
  • Tithi Begins: 10:49 AM on April 19
  • Tithi Ends: 07:27 AM on April 20, 2026

Mark Your Calendar: Akshaya Tritiya 2026

In the year 2026, Akshaya Tritiya 2026 falls on Sunday, April 19.

The auspicious timing (Muhurat) is generally considered to begin in the morning and last until the next day’s sunrise. For those looking to make significant life changes or purchases, this Sunday is the perfect window for new beginnings.

Why is this day so Auspicious?

In the Hindu calendar, most days require a “Muhurat” (an auspicious time) to do something important. However, Akshaya Tritiya is one of the few days that is considered Swayam Siddha Muhurat. This means the entire day is holy from sunrise to sunset. You don’t need to check a calendar to know if it’s a good time to start a business or get married—the whole day is a green light from the universe!

The Legends Behind the Day

Why do people believe this? Several powerful stories from our history took place on this day:

  1. The Akshaya Patra: During the exile of the Pandavas, Lord Krishna gifted Draupadi a vessel called the “Akshaya Patra.” This pot would never run out of food, ensuring they never went hungry. This symbolizes the “overflowing” nature of the day.
  2. The Birth of Lord Parashurama: This day marks the birth of the sixth avatar of Lord Vishnu, Parashurama, who restored justice to the world.
  3. Descent of Ganga: It is believed that the holy river Ganga descended from heaven to earth on this day to purify Humans.
  4. Sudama and Krishna: Remember the story of the poor Sudama visiting his rich friend Krishna? When Sudama offered Krishna a handful of beaten rice, Krishna blessed him with silent abundance. When Sudama returned home, his hut had turned into a palace. This happened on Akshaya Tritiya.

The Rituals: How to Perform the Puja (Vidhi)

You don’t need to be a priest to celebrate Akshaya Tritiya 2026. You can invite prosperity into your home with a simple and sincere vidhi. Here is a step-by-step guide:

1. The Morning Cleanse

Wake up early (during the Brahma Muhurat if possible) and take a bath. Cleaning your physical space is just as important as cleaning your mind. Sweep your home and light a small lamp at the entrance to welcome Goddess Lakshmi.

2. Setting the Altar

Place a picture or idol of Lord Vishnu and Goddess Lakshmi on a yellow or red cloth. Since Lord Vishnu is the protector and Lakshmi is the goddess of wealth, they are the primary deities of this day. Many also worship Lord Kubera, the treasurer of the gods.

3. The Offerings

  • Flowers: Offer yellow flowers (like marigolds) as they are dear to Lord Vishnu.
  • Sweets: Prepare a simple offering (Prasad) like rice kheer or even just some jaggery and gram.
  • Sandalwood: Apply sandalwood paste to the deities.
  • Tulsi: Don’t forget to offer Tulsi leaves to Lord Vishnu—he never accepts a prayer without them!

4. Chanting and Prayer

You can chant simple mantras to focus your energy:

  • “Om Namo Bhagavate Vasudevaya” (For Lord Vishnu)
  • “Om Shreem Mahalakshmyai Namah” (For Goddess Lakshmi)

5. The “Akshaya” Act

Since everything multiplies today, conclude your puja by making a resolution to do something good. Many people start a new savings account, buy a small piece of gold, or simply plant a tree.

The Secret Benefits of Akshaya Tritiya

While many people focus on the material side, the benefits of this day are actually three-fold:

Spiritual Benefits

Performing spiritual practices like meditation or chanting on this day is said to give “unending” results. If you’ve been struggling to start a daily habit of mindfulness, starting on Akshaya Tritiya 2026 gives you a “cosmic boost” to keep it going forever.

Financial Benefits

This is the most famous aspect. Buying gold or silver is a tradition because these metals represent the “Earth’s wealth.” Even if you cannot buy gold, buying Barley (Jau) is considered equally auspicious. It is believed that keeping barley in your house on this day brings financial stability.

Karmic Benefits: The Power of Donation (Daan)

The most important benefit comes from charity. Giving food, clothes, or water to those in need on this day is believed to earn you “Akshaya Punya”, good karma that never expires. In the heat of April, donating umbrellas, fans, or cool water to laborers and the thirsty is considered the highest form of worship.

Buying Gold vs. True Wealth

It’s a common sight to see jewelry stores crowded on Akshaya Tritiya. While buying gold is a beautiful tradition, don’t feel pressured if it’s not in your budget.

In layman terms, “Gold” represents value. You can invest in your education, start a savings fund for your children, or even buy a new tool for your trade. The universe looks at your intention of growth, not just the receipt from the jewelry shop.
